What Is Magnesium Glycinate?
Magnesium glycinate is a chelated form of magnesium bound to the amino acid glycine. Chelation is a process where a mineral is attached to another moleculeâin this case, an amino acidâto make it more stable and easier for the body to recognize. Because the body is very efficient at absorbing amino acids, this "package" allows the magnesium to pass through the digestive tract more effectively than other forms.
The addition of glycine provides a double benefit for those seeking relaxation. Glycine is a non-essential amino acid that acts as a calming neurotransmitter in the brain. It may help lower your core body temperature at night, which is a key signal for your brain to initiate sleep. When you combine the muscle-relaxing properties of magnesium with the inhibitory effects of glycine, you get a compound designed specifically for rest and recovery.
Unlike other forms of magnesium, glycinate is less likely to cause a laxative effect. Many people avoid magnesium because forms like magnesium oxide or magnesium citrate can cause digestive urgency or loose stools. This happens when the magnesium is not well-absorbed and instead draws water into the colon. Because magnesium glycinate is highly bioavailableâmeaning your body can actually use itâless of it remains in the gut to cause distress.

Common Signs Your Body Needs Magnesium
Muscle tightness and involuntary twitches are often the most recognizable signs of low magnesium. Magnesium helps muscles relax after a contraction. When levels are low, the balance between calcium (which causes contraction) and magnesium (which causes relaxation) is thrown off. This can lead to charley horses in the legs, a fluttering eyelid, or a general feeling of physical tension that you can't quite shake.
Difficulty winding down or staying asleep can also indicate a need for magnesium support. Magnesium supports the activity of GABA, a neurotransmitter that helps "quiet" the nervous system. If you feel "wired but tired"âwhere your body is exhausted but your brain is stuck in a loop of overthinkingâyour magnesium stores may be depleted. This mineral is essential for regulating the body's stress response and helping you transition into a restful state.

Persistent fatigue and low energy levels are subtle cues that your cellular metabolism is struggling. Magnesium is a co-factor in the production of ATP (adenosine triphosphate), which is the primary energy currency of every cell in your body. Without enough magnesium, your mitochondria (the powerhouses of your cells) cannot efficiently convert the food you eat into the energy you need to get through the day.
Frequent feelings of irritability or overwhelm may be linked to your mineral status. Because magnesium helps regulate the hypothalamic-pituitary-adrenal (HPA) axisâthe command center for your stress responseâa lack of it can make you feel more reactive to daily stressors. You might find that small inconveniences feel much more daunting than they usually do.
Why Magnesium Deficiency Is So Common
Modern agricultural practices have led to a significant decline in the mineral content of our soil. Even if you eat a diet rich in leafy greens, nuts, and seeds, you may not be getting as much magnesium as your grandparents did. When the soil is depleted, the plants grown in that soil are also lower in essential nutrients. This makes supplementation a practical tool for many people trying to close the gap.
High levels of daily stress can cause your body to "waste" magnesium at a faster rate. When you are under stress, your body releases adrenaline and cortisol. This process triggers the cells to dump magnesium into the blood, which is then excreted through the urine. The more stressed you are, the more magnesium you may lose, creating a cycle where low magnesium makes you more stressed, and stress lowers your magnesium even further.
Consuming processed foods and high amounts of sugar can further deplete your stores. It takes a significant amount of magnesium to process and metabolize sugar. Additionally, many processed foods contain phosphates (common in sodas) and phytates (found in unsoaked grains), which can bind to magnesium in the digestive tract and prevent it from being absorbed.
Certain lifestyle factors like caffeine and alcohol consumption act as diuretics. Anything that increases the frequency of urination can lead to the loss of water-soluble minerals. If you enjoy several cups of coffee in the morning or a glass of wine in the evening, your body may require extra magnesium to replace what is lost through the kidneys.

Magnesium Glycinate vs. Other Forms
Choosing the right form of magnesium is essential because different versions of the mineral serve different purposes. If you take the wrong form for your specific needs, you may not see the results you want, or you might experience unwanted side effects.
| Form | Primary Use Case | Absorption Level | Common Side Effect |
|---|---|---|---|
| Magnesium Glycinate | Sleep, stress, and muscle recovery | Very High | Minimal (Very gentle) |
| Magnesium Citrate | Occasional constipation | Moderate | Loose stools (Laxative) |
| Magnesium Oxide | Heartburn or indigestion | Low | Digestive distress |
| Magnesium Malate | Energy and muscle soreness | High | Minimal |
| Magnesium Threonate | Cognitive function and focus | High (Crosses blood-brain barrier) | Minimal |
Magnesium citrate is often the first form people find in big-box stores. While it is better absorbed than oxide, it is mostly used for its osmotic effectâmeaning it pulls water into the intestines. This makes it excellent for digestive regularity but less ideal if your primary goal is to support your nervous system or sleep without spending extra time in the bathroom.
Magnesium oxide is frequently used as a filler because it is inexpensive. However, research suggests it has an absorption rate as low as 4%. Most of the magnesium stays in your gut, where it can cause cramping and discomfort. If you are trying to raise your systemic magnesium levels to support your heart or bones, oxide is generally not the most efficient route.
Magnesium malate is a great option for those looking for daytime support. Malic acid is a key component in the Krebs cycle, which produces cellular energy. Many people find that malate helps with muscle recovery after exercise without the calming "sedative" feeling that sometimes accompanies the glycinate form.

The Critical Role of Bioavailability
The most important question to ask about any supplement is: "Does my body actually absorb this?" Bioavailability refers to the proportion of a nutrient that enters the circulation and is able to have an active effect. Many standard magnesium capsules are broken down by stomach acid, leaving only a fraction of the mineral available for your cells to use. This is why formulation quality is more important than the total milligrams listed on the label.

How to Incorporate Magnesium Into Your Routine
Step 1: Start with a consistent evening window. Because magnesium glycinate is so effective at supporting relaxation, most people find it most beneficial to take it about 30 to 60 minutes before bed. This allows the glycine to begin interacting with your neurotransmitters, signaling to your body that it is time to shift into "rest and digest" mode.
Step 2: Monitor your bodyâs response for two weeks. Mineral stores do not replenish overnight. While some people notice a difference in their sleep quality the first night, it often takes consistent use to see improvements in muscle tension or general mood. Keep a simple log of how you feel when you wake up and your energy levels throughout the afternoon.
Step 3: Pair your supplement with magnesium-rich foods. Supplements are designed to bridge the gap, not replace a healthy diet. To maximize your results, incorporate more pumpkin seeds, almonds, spinach, and dark chocolate into your meals. These whole-food sources provide other co-factors, like Vitamin B6, which can help magnesium enter the cells more efficiently.
Step 4: Assess your lifestyle for "magnesium drainers." If you are taking a high-quality supplement but still feeling the signs of deficiency, look at your stress levels and caffeine intake. Reducing your afternoon coffee or incorporating five minutes of deep breathing can help your body retain the magnesium you are providing it.

Understanding Dosage and Safety
Most adults find that a daily dose of 300 to 400 mg is a helpful baseline. However, your specific needs may vary based on your activity level, age, and health goals. Athletes, for example, lose a significant amount of magnesium through sweat and may require more support for muscle repair. It is always a good idea to consult with a healthcare professional to determine the right amount for your unique biology.
Magnesium is generally considered very safe for most people. Because the kidneys are highly efficient at filtering out excess magnesium, toxicity is rare in healthy individuals. However, if you have a history of kidney issues, you must speak with your doctor before starting any new supplement routine, as your body may have difficulty processing minerals.
Be mindful of potential interactions with other medications. Magnesium can interfere with the absorption of certain antibiotics and medications for bone density if taken at the same time. A simple solution is to space your magnesium dose at least two to four hours apart from other medications.

FAQ
When is the best time to take magnesium glycinate?
Most people find it best to take magnesium glycinate in the evening, about 30 to 60 minutes before bed. Because it contains glycine, an amino acid that promotes relaxation, taking it at night can help prepare your nervous system for sleep. However, it can also be taken during the day if you are looking to manage feelings of stress or muscle tension.
Can I take magnesium glycinate every day?
Yes, magnesium glycinate is generally safe for daily use for most healthy adults. Since the body does not store large amounts of magnesium and uses it for hundreds of daily functions, consistent supplementation can help maintain optimal levels. It is always wise to follow the recommended dosage on the label or consult your healthcare provider.
Does magnesium glycinate cause an upset stomach?
Magnesium glycinate is known for being the gentlest form of magnesium on the digestive system. Because it is highly bioavailable and easily absorbed, it is much less likely to cause the laxative effect or cramping associated with magnesium citrate or oxide. If you have a very sensitive stomach, taking it with a small snack can further ensure comfort.
How long does it take to feel the effects of magnesium glycinate?
While some people notice improved relaxation or better sleep within the first few nights, for many, it takes one to two weeks of consistent use to fully replenish mineral stores. Results often depend on your initial levels of deficiency and how well your body absorbs the mineral.
